i really want to upgrade to an ss/sc and i found one on cars.com for 15k.. 2005 red ss/sc. now what would i have to do in order for me to get something like this? right now im doing a 4 year smart buy on a 2005 cobalt ls.. my payments are 209 a month and i have 20 more months left until my lease is up. so i imagine they would tack on the remaining months into a new loan but i have 3 grand saved up right now and i know they owe me tax money considering they charged me tax on the whole car value which is 19,100 even though i should of only payed tax on the 209 a month for 48 months and not to mention i bought an extended warranty which they should at least give me some back since the extended warranty doesnt kick in until next april.. give me your opinions!!

Ok your extended warranty starts on the inservice date which is the day you bought it. you can cancel it and use it for daown payment. it is prorated so you wont get all of it back. there are 2 ways to go either trade it in and add the negative to it or add the 4,180 worth of payments. but you said you have 3000 to put down and what ever theycharged you for the extended warranty figure around 700 to be safe so then you will only have 480 in negative equity which is great. book value in tx is 13,825 usually the banks will only do about 125-130% over that which would be about 17,300. which here in tx you would be financing 17,140 with ur 3000 and the 700 in the x-warranty. so you should be in pretty good shape. finance wise but lemme look and see what ur state tax is and I can figure you a whole car deal for ya
EDIT: Ok NY has 4% sales tax and up to 5.5% county tax which I don't know what the county tax is for your county so I used the 5.5% but if you bought the car for $15,000 added the 4,180 so 19,180 with 3000 in down payment and 700 in warranty cancelations you would be financing around $17,700. give er take 50.00 or so.
The value in Ny could be different here in tx which could be higher or lower but it will give you something to go off of at least. I still think it's do able tho. and since you are on a smart buy who ever signed the loan must have pretty good credit so they should be able to finance all of it.
